P
Puter
Puter is an open source desktop environment in the browser, offering cloud storage, file management, and app hosting from your own server.
No reviews yet
About Puter
Puter runs as a full browser-based desktop OS, complete with a file manager, code editor, terminal, and app launcher. You can install it on your own Linux server and access a personal cloud workspace from any device. It supports drag-and-drop file uploads, image previews, and integrates with your local storage backend.
Built on Node.js and vanilla JavaScript, Puter includes a built-in database, a widget API for custom apps, and a permissions system for sharing files. It connects to S3-compatible storage, supports user accounts, and can serve as a lightweight control panel for managing files and running web apps. The project is actively maintained on GitHub with weekly releases.
This tool is ideal for self-hosters who want a private cloud desktop without relying on proprietary services. It is free and open source under the AGPL-3.0 license, with a growing community of contributors. Over 50,000 developers have starred the repository on GitHub.
Built on Node.js and vanilla JavaScript, Puter includes a built-in database, a widget API for custom apps, and a permissions system for sharing files. It connects to S3-compatible storage, supports user accounts, and can serve as a lightweight control panel for managing files and running web apps. The project is actively maintained on GitHub with weekly releases.
This tool is ideal for self-hosters who want a private cloud desktop without relying on proprietary services. It is free and open source under the AGPL-3.0 license, with a growing community of contributors. Over 50,000 developers have starred the repository on GitHub.
Control Panels
Backup Solutions
Quick Facts
- Pricing
- Open Source
- License
- Open Source
- Platform
- Linux
- Version
- 2.4.1
- Developer
- Puter Technologies Inc.
No reviews yet
Be the first to share your experience!
Discussion (0)
No comments yet
Start a discussion about this tool.